  • We tested the effects of aminoesters of fatty acids, classed among lysosomotropic antifungals (LA), on membrane potential and the activity of Pdr5p, Snq2p and Yor1p MDR pumps in S. cerevisiae. Depending on their chemical structure and concentration, the LA displayed (a) membrane depolarization, (b) interaction with MDR pumps, and (c) membrane damage leading to cell permeabilization. Only 3 of the tested compounds interacted with the MDR pumps. Relatively small changes in chemical structure led to considerable differences in the mode and magnitude of effects on the cells
